In turn, with the grant of indefinite leave, and provided you do not remain outside the UK for any longer than 2 years ‘and ... WebApplications for British citizenship come in two types. The first are entitlements to register as a British citizen. These include all applications from adults who already hold some sort of British nationality to apply for British citizenship. You can expect to receive a decision on your British citizenship application within 6 months. Straightforward cases may be decided within 1 – 3 months. allidletimesecondsWebTo apply for citizenship with settled status you must usually have lived in the UK for 12 months after getting it.
